Abstract
A mode and destination choice model is developed, using a coordinates-based methodology, to resolve the problems arising from zone systems on which most models developed so far are based. Land use data and travel data for model construction are calculated by using GIS and a traffic simulation model. The parameters are estimated after sampling destination alternatives while considering various constraints. The parameter estimates indicate that destination is determined by not only the attribute of the destination point but also the attribute of the surrounding area.
